Abstract

The invention discloses a kind of intelligent industrial power consumption control systems based on mobile phone Internet of Things, including power consumption acquisition module, power consumption analysis module, cell phone application control module and alarm module, the power consumption acquisition module is set as acquiring the power consumption in the range of measured zone;The power consumption analysis module is set as determining measured zone, obtains the specific position of measured zone, and connects with power consumption acquisition module and to be carried out at the same time electricity data tabular and stored;The cell phone application control module is set as receiving measured zone power consumption data table and can carry out the power consumption condition in each measurement range of real-time query;The alarm module is set as the power consumption in the range of measurement of comparison and meets conditions object progress data comparison with setting, and alarm is realized beyond comparison power consumption data condition;The power consumption acquisition module and the power consumption analysis module, the cell phone application control module.This kind of equipment is more intelligent to electric power consumed by industry monitoring, and functional has the advantages of simple structure and easy realization.

Referring to Fig. 1, the present invention provides a kind of technical solution:A kind of intelligent industrial power consumption control based on mobile phone Internet of Things System, including power consumption acquisition module 1, power consumption analysis module 2, cell phone application control module 3 and alarm module 4, the power consumption is adopted Collection module 1 is set as acquiring the power consumption in the range of measured zone;The power consumption analysis module 2 is set as determining to measure Region obtains measured zone specific position, and connects with power consumption acquisition module and to be carried out at the same time electricity data tabular and deposited Storage;The cell phone application control module 3 is set as receiving measured zone power consumption data table and can carry out each measurement model of real-time query Enclose interior power consumption condition;The alarm module 4 be set as the power consumption in the range of measurement of comparison and with setting meet conditions object into Row data comparison realizes alarm beyond comparison power consumption data condition;The power consumption acquisition module 1 and the power consumption analysis module 2nd, 4 equal information mutual communication of the cell phone application control module 3 and the alarm module.
The power consumption acquisition module 1 includes power consumption acquisition tables 5 and bluetooth transmission chip 6, the inside of the power consumption acquisition tables 5 Chip 6 is transmitted equipped with bluetooth, the bluetooth transmission chip 6 is set as that power consumption information can be sent to power consumption analysis module 2.Pass through Such design is convenient for acquisition power consumption.
The power consumption analysis module 2 includes Date Conversion Unit 7, tables of data and formats unit 8,9 and of data acceptance unit Transmission unit 10, the data acceptance unit 9 are set as receiving 1 data of power consumption acquisition module, and the Date Conversion Unit 7 is set as can Change data, tables of data unit 8 of formatting are set as that tables of data can be formatted, and the transmission unit 10 is set as transmittable data extremely The cell phone application control module 3.Design in this way is convenient for handling gathered data.
The cell phone application control module 3 includes measuring and calculating unit 11, anticipation analytic unit 12 and storage unit 13, the survey It calculates unit 11 to be set as that all measured zone total power consumptions can be calculated, it is total that the anticipation analytic unit 12 is set as predictable next month power consumption Data, the storage unit 13 are set as that power consumption measurement data can be stored.Design in this way is more convenient to use.
The alarm module 4 includes data library unit 14, comparative analysis unit 15 and alarm alarm unit 16, described Data library unit 14 is set as storage standard power consumption data, and the comparative analysis unit 15 is set as normal data with measuring number According to being compared, the alarm alarm unit 16 is set as that alarm warning user can be carried out.Design in this way is convenient for examining It surveys and controls, it is more intelligent.
The power consumption acquisition module 1 and power consumption analysis module 2 are set as installing by area distribution.Design in this way is more Add scientific and reasonable.
The alarm module 3 is set as that cell phone application control module 4 can be transferred information to.Design in this way is using more Add conveniently.
Operation principle:It should be noted that a kind of intelligent industrial power consumption control system based on mobile phone Internet of Things of the present invention When in use, the power consumption being monitored first with power consumption acquisition module 1 in regional extent is acquired, profit while acquisition Carry out data processing with power consumption analysis module 2, the data after the completion of handling are sent to alarm module 4, using alarm module 4 into Row discriminate whether it is exceeded, be above standard by send alarm carries out intelligent measurement, global design function to cell phone application control module 3 Property is stronger.
